/**
|
|
2
|
+
* Binary serialisation format for VirtualFileSystem snapshots.
|
|
3
|
+
*
|
|
4
|
+
* Replaces the JSON+base64 approach. No external dependencies.
|
|
5
|
+
*
|
|
6
|
+
* Wire format (little-endian throughout):
|
|
7
|
+
*
|
|
8
|
+
* File header:
|
|
9
|
+
* [4] magic = 0x56 0x46 0x53 0x21 ("VFS!")
|
|
10
|
+
* [1] version = 0x01
|
|
11
|
+
*
|
|
12
|
+
* Node (recursive):
|
|
13
|
+
* [1] type = 0x01 (file) | 0x02 (directory)
|
|
14
|
+
* [2] name length (uint16)
|
|
15
|
+
* [N] name bytes (utf8)
|
|
16
|
+
* [4] mode (uint32)
|
|
17
|
+
* [8] createdAt ms (float64)
|
|
18
|
+
* [8] updatedAt ms (float64)
|
|
19
|
+
*
|
|
20
|
+
* File node extra:
|
|
21
|
+
* [1] compressed flag (0x00 | 0x01)
|
|
22
|
+
* [4] content length (uint32)
|
|
23
|
+
* [N] content bytes (raw — no base64)
|
|
24
|
+
*
|
|
25
|
+
* Directory node extra:
|
|
26
|
+
* [4] children count (uint32)
|
|
27
|
+
* [N] children nodes (recursive)
|
|
28
|
+
*
|
|
29
|
+
* Total overhead vs JSON+base64 for 1 MB of file data:
|
|
30
|
+
* JSON+base64 : ~1.37 MB (base64 33% bloat) + JSON string wrapping
|
|
31
|
+
* Binary pack : ~1.00 MB + ~40 bytes/node header → ~27% smaller, no string parsing
|
|
32
|
+
*/
